Choosing the Right Above-Ground Pool

When selecting an above-ground pool, homeowners are presented with various options that cater to their specific needs and preferences.

Understanding the nuances of pool size, shape, and material can streamline the decision-making process. Each factor plays a critical role in the pool's functionality, durability, and enjoyment.

Size and Shape Considerations

The size of the pool you choose should directly correlate with the available space in your backyard and how you intend to enjoy it.

Are you hoping to throw pool parties for your kids? Maybe you want to amp up your fitness routine by swimming laps. Both of these intentions change which pool is capable of meeting your needs. Here’s how to decide:

  • Round Pools: These are ideal for families and social gatherings because they provide more area for play and leisure activities. The circular design allows for even distribution of pressure, which can enhance the durability of the pool. They are also typically easier to install and maintain.
  • Oval Pools: These are perfect for narrow spaces. Their elongated shape offers more lap space, which is excellent for exercise. However, oval pools often require additional support structures, which can complicate installation.

Selecting the right size and shape is crucial not only for fitting the pool into your yard but also for ensuring there is ample room around it for accessibility and safety. It’s important to leave enough space for pool ladders, covers, and potentially a deck or patio area.

Material and Durability

Above-ground pools are typically made from steel, resin, or aluminum, each offering different advantages and drawbacks. Understanding these can help you choose the best material for your pool's longevity and maintenance needs:

Steel Pools:

  • Pros: Steel pools are known for their strength and durability. They can withstand severe weather and heavy use and often have protective coatings to resist rust and corrosion.
  • Cons: If the protective coating is compromised, steel can rust over time, which may require more maintenance or lead to a shorter lifespan in harsh weather conditions.

Resin Pools:

  • Pros: Resin is a type of plastic that is highly resistant to moisture and chemical damage. It does not corrode or rust, making it ideal in humid or saltwater environments. Resin pools are also lightweight and often easier to assemble.
  • Cons: While resin is durable, it can be more susceptible to damage from UV exposure and can become brittle and crack in colder temperatures.

Aluminum Pools:

  • Pros: Aluminum is both strong and lightweight, making it easy to install and relocate if necessary. It’s also rustproof and corrosion-resistant, which extends its lifespan significantly.
  • Cons: Aluminum pools can be more expensive due to the cost of materials. They may also dent more easily than steel.

Choosing the right material depends on your local climate, budget, and how long you plan to use the pool.

For instance, in areas with high humidity or coastal regions, resin or aluminum might be preferable due to their resistance to corrosion.

On the other hand, if durability and longevity are your top priorities, a well-maintained steel pool could be a better option.

By considering these aspects, you can better determine which above-ground pool aligns with your space, lifestyle, and long-term enjoyment needs, ensuring many summers filled with fun and relaxation.

Installation 101 - Top Tips

Installing an above-ground pool can be a rewarding DIY project, but to ensure a safe and successful installation, it's essential to follow some key steps carefully.

Site Preparation

Proper site preparation is crucial to the long-term stability and safety of your above-ground pool. Here are the steps to ensure your site is ready:

  • Choose the Right Location: Select a level area in your yard that receives a good balance of sun and shade throughout the day. This helps maintain water temperature and prevent excessive algae growth.
  • Clear and Level the Ground: Remove any debris, rocks, roots, and grass from the area. It’s important to ensure that the ground is perfectly level. Even a slight slope can lead to uneven water pressure against the pool walls, increasing the risk of structural failure.
  • Prepare the Base: Placing a layer of sand or a commercial foam pad designed for pool bases can provide a smooth, protective layer under the pool.

Assembly Guidance

While assembling an above-ground pool is straightforward, attention to detail can make a significant difference in the ease of assembly and longevity of the pool.

  • Follow the Manual: Each pool model comes with specific instructions from the manufacturer. Adhering to these instructions is crucial for proper assembly and to ensure that warranty requirements are met.
  • Gather the Necessary Tools: Typically, the assembly of an above-ground pool requires common household tools such as screwdrivers, hammers, and pliers. Ensure you have these tools on hand before you start.
  • Get Help: Pool assembly is usually a two-person job. Having a friend or family member assist you can make the process not only quicker but also more enjoyable. It’s particularly useful to have extra hands when fitting the liner and erecting the walls.

Safety Measures

Taking the right safety precautions during and after the installation of your above-ground pool is essential to prevent accidents and ensure a safe environment for everyone.

  • Check for Overhead Hazards: Before setting up the pool, ensure that the area is free of overhead electrical lines and branches that could pose safety hazards.
  • Ensure Proper Drainage: Proper drainage around the pool area is crucial to prevent water accumulation, which can lead to slippery conditions and damage to the pool structure.
  • Secure the Pool: Once the pool is filled, check all fittings and seals for any potential leaks or weak points. Make sure ladders and any other accessories are securely attached and stable.

Following these detailed steps during the installation of your above-ground pool will help you achieve a secure and level setup, contributing to the longevity and safety of your pool, ensuring many enjoyable summers in your backyard retreat.

Pool Maintenance Basics

Maintaining an above-ground pool involves consistent care to ensure it remains clean, safe, and enjoyable for swimming. Here are some essential steps for effective pool maintenance:

Regular Cleaning

Consistent cleaning is crucial to maintaining the aesthetic and hygienic quality of your pool. Consider these steps:

  • Use a Skimmer Regularly: Remove leaves, insects, and other debris daily to keep the pool's surface clean.
  • Vacuum the Pool: Weekly vacuuming helps remove debris from the bottom and sides of the pool, preventing algae buildup.
  • Brush the Walls and Floor: Scrub the liner walls and floor weekly with a soft-bristled brush to dislodge dirt and prevent algae formation.
  • Maintain the Filter System: Clean or replace filters regularly to ensure efficient water circulation and cleanliness.

Water Quality Management

Proper chemical management is essential to maintaining a safe and inviting pool environment. Here’s how to manage your pool's water quality:

  • Test Water Regularly: Use a testing kit to check pH, chlorine, and other chemical levels at least once a week.
  • Adjust Chemicals Accordingly: Based on the test results, adjust your pool chemicals to maintain the recommended balance. This typically includes chlorine or bromine to sanitize, pH increasers or decreasers, and algaecides.
  • Shock the Pool Weekly: Apply pool shock weekly to eliminate contaminants and keep the water clear. This is especially important after heavy use or a rainstorm.

Winterizing Your Pool

In Wichita Falls, preparing your pool for the winter is essential to prevent damage and ensure your pool is ready for the next season. Here are the steps to effectively winterize your above-ground pool:

  • Balance the Water Chemistry: Adjust the chemicals one last time to ensure the water is balanced before closing the pool. This helps protect the pool’s surfaces during the winter.
  • Lower the Water Level: Reduce the water level slightly below the skimmer to accommodate rain and snowfall without stressing the pool structure.
  • Clean and Remove Accessories: Remove ladders, hoses, and other removable parts. Thoroughly clean the pool and filter system.
  • Cover the Pool: Use a quality winter cover to protect your pool from debris and reduce algae growth. Secure the cover tightly to prevent wind damage and water accumulation.

By following these maintenance tips, you can extend the life of your above-ground pool and enjoy a clean, safe swimming environment for many years.

Enhancing Pool Surroundings For a Flawless Installation

An above-ground pool not only offers a refreshing retreat but can also transform your backyard into a stunning oasis with the right enhancements. Here are some valuable tips and design ideas to elevate the area around your above-ground pool:

Landscaping Ideas

Creating a lush, inviting landscape around your pool can enhance its visual appeal and create a more relaxing environment:

  • Choose the Right Plants: Opt for native or drought-resistant plants that thrive in Wichita Falls' climate. These require less water and maintenance. Examples include ornamental grasses, lavender, or sage.
  • Create Layers of Privacy: Use tall plants or privacy hedges like arborvitae to create a natural screen around your pool, increasing privacy and reducing noise from neighbors.
  • Add Colorful Flower Beds: Planting bright flowers around the pool or in containers on the pool deck can add pops of color and vibrancy to the space.
  • Mulching: Apply mulch around the plants to help retain moisture in the soil, suppress weeds, and give the pool area a polished look.

Adding Functional and Decorative Features

Integrate both functional and aesthetic elements to make your pool area more enjoyable and accessible:

  • Decking: Building a deck around your above-ground pool not only enhances its appearance but also makes it easier to enter and exit the pool. Choose materials like composite or treated wood that resist water damage and have a non-slip surface.
  • Lighting: Incorporate ambient lighting to extend pool usage into the evening. Solar post lights around the deck, underwater LED lights, or string lights can create a magical atmosphere.
  • Outdoor Furniture: Add weather-resistant loungers, chairs, and tables to provide comfortable seating areas for relaxation or social gatherings. Include umbrellas or a canopy for shade on sunny days.

Safety Features

Enhancing safety around your pool is crucial to ensure a worry-free and secure environment:

  • Pool Covers: Invest in a durable pool cover that fits securely over your pool to prevent debris from entering and reduce the risk of accidental falls into the water.
  • Pool Alarms: Install alarms that notify you if someone unexpectedly enters the pool area. This is particularly useful for households with children or pets.
  • Safety Barriers: Erect barriers such as fencing with self-closing and self-latching gates to restrict unsupervised access to the pool area.
  • Compliance with Local Regulations: Ensure all enhancements and safety features comply with local building codes and regulations to maintain legal standards and ensure safety.

By thoughtfully enhancing the surroundings of your above-ground pool, you can create a beautiful and functional outdoor living area that maximizes enjoyment and safety for family and friends.
